Setting up TS3 on 2 separate computers to have the same DEF identity and server privileges is simple and straight forward:
The export function is within the TS3 Identities user/default line:
Select your user name
When you right click on the user, the export and import functions become available:
Pick a location easy to remember (I recommend desktop), name the file to be saved to desktop (I recommend using your TS3 DEF user name for ease of identification.)
Copy this file to the pc you desire to import the identity to (again, I recommend placing on your desktop), then open TS3, got to Tools, Identities, right click on default or your user name, and select Import
Select the file you placed on your pc desktop (or other location) and select Open
Now, all you need to do is rename as necessary within the Identities parameters
At this point, your TS3 DEF identity should match exactly what you have on your other pc and you can now use either to access TS3 without any connection/privilege issues with the DEF TS3 server.
